Isla Mágica is located in Isla de la Cartuja, Seville, Spain, embedded into the former Expo/World Fair site. Opened in 1997, Isla Magica is a nice little theme park with an aqua park on the side. It is built on an old fort and has a lake in the middle. The theme is mainly pirates. They have various shows including a pirate stunt show which puts you in the middle of the action if you're standing upfront. Experience your adrenaline rush with El Jaguar, an incredible inverted roller coaster or the freefall tower El Desafio. In case you want to escape from the intense heat of Seville, you can include with your ticket the access to Agua Magica, the Water Park in Isla Magica which will guarantee you a day full of fun. It has various level of rides set in there own themed areas. Even for adults, there are some "adrenalin" rides: Ciklón, El Jaguar, El Desafio, Anaconda, Iguazu ... The park’s slogan is “Diversión sin límites” which translates as “Fun without Limits”. Many exhibits from the Expo over twenty years ago. Featured, into seven themed areas , this unique park is representative of different episodes in Spanish 16th century history: El Dorado, Puerto de Indias, Quetzal, Puerta de America, Amazonia La Fuente de la Juventud, and El Balcon de Andalucia You can find rides and other attractions for all ages, it's just an amazing and magic environment that takes you to the pirates' age. Entrance Fee
Isla Magica - Day
Adult: 35 Euros (32 Euros online)
Child/Senior: 22 Euros (21 Euros online)
Disabled: 13 Euros
Under 3 years: Free
Isla Magica - Afternoon
Adult: 23 Euros (22 Euros online)
Child/Senior: 16 Euros (15 Euros online)
Disabled: 10 Euros
Under 3 years: Free
Isla Magica - Night
Adult: 11 Euros
Child/Senior: 8 Euros
Disabled: 10 Euros
Under 3 years: Free
Isla Magica and Agua Magica - Day
Adult: 40 Euros online
Child/Senior: 29 Euros online
Agua Magica - Day
All: 9 Euros
Conditions
Adult: 11 to 59, or taller than 1.35 m if age is not accredited
Child: 4 to 10, or taller than 1 m if age is not accredited
Senior: Over 60
Free entrance: Children up to 3 years old or older than 3 if they are less than 1 m tall
There are also promotions for groups, the second day in the same year and others
